Clarkvv (16760) reviewed Cult of Billy from Freak Folk Bier 3 years ago
Appearance - 10 | Aroma - 8 | Flavor - 8 | Texture - 8 | Overall - 8.5
Canned 1/31/23 drunk 2/20/23. Turbid orange juice with a creamy, thick, off-white head. Sweat, sulfur/mineral and spicy hops with no onion, if this is indeed Mosaic. Some definite pineapple from the Strata but not overbearing in the nose. Lingering melon and soft, honey-like malts. No alcohol, flaw, resin or weird yeast. Juicy, pillowy, soft, succulent, very malty but with good attenuation. Low bitterness, perhaps a touch more would help here, but it's not egregious, as the beer is nice and dry. Pineapple, spice, wood, melon and strong minerality. Lingering juice and spice, well-balanced and just the softest of textures.
